Chapter 259: Chapter 102: The Kidnapping Case from 22 Years Ago (Part 3)

"I don’t remember." The blankness in Song Chi’s eyes didn’t seem like acting. He put down the materials and said despondently, "Maybe I’m really just leftover debris from Rashomon."

"Do you remember what accident led you to be rescued by the Manor Master of the Underground Beast Fighting Arena?"

Upon hearing this, Song Chi frowned even more deeply.

He shook his head and said, "I vaguely remember that before I lost consciousness, I was on a bloody battlefield. When I woke up, I found myself at the resort."

"If you don’t remember, then take your time to think it through."

Xu Xingguang stood up from her chair, staring at Song Chi, who was lying on the bed like a turtle resting, and suddenly said, "You’re injured now, so rest first. Once you’re mostly healed, you’ll need to start working."

Song Chi asked her, "What do I need to do?"

"At the moment, my place is short of a handyman." After thinking for a moment, Xu Xingguang said, "The medicinal herb garden is overgrown, so you’ll need to take care of the weeding. When the herbs are mature, you’ll need to help dig them up, dry them, and process them."

"When someone in the Guard Team takes leave and needs a substitute, you’ll fill in. When Sister Linlin needs to rest, you’ll handle the housekeeping."

"In short, wherever you’re needed, that’s where you’ll go!"

Xu Xingguang patted Song Chi’s back, hitting precisely his severely injured left lung.

Song Chi’s frown deepened with the pain, and he heard Xu Xingguang say, "Song Chi, follow me, live and do things honestly. I’ll help you figure out your identity and find your family."

"If you perform well and can reform, I can be your guarantor to apply for a Xia Country resident ID card for you."

"In the future, you won’t have to hide like a mouse anymore."

Song Chi was utterly surprised.

He gazed upward at Xu Xingguang, with a trace of hope hidden in his somber eyes. "Can I really become a free, legal citizen of Xia Country?"

Although he had forgotten his past, he knew he certainly didn’t have legal citizenship; otherwise, the Manor Master of the Underground Beast Fighting Arena wouldn’t have toyed with him like a dog.

Even the Underground Beast Fighting Arena cannot overstep Xia Country’s laws and take lives indiscriminately. They must obtain a voluntarily signed life-and-death waiver from the contestants before they can become their masters.

But Song Chi had never signed a life-and-death waiver.

That could only mean one thing—

He didn’t have a legal identity at all.

Xu Xingguang stated firmly, "Of course."

Xu Xingguang had a kind of charisma that instinctively made people want to believe in her.

Song Chi stared at her for quite a while before saying, "I’ll work hard, definitely not do anything illegal. I’ll strive to earn a legal citizen ID of Xia Country."

"Alright."

After handling Song Chi’s issues, Xu Xingguang spent a few more days custom-making suitable skincare products for Cheng Xizhou.

Having done all this, Xu Xingguang prepared to set out for West Continent City.

Actually, the film crew had already arrived in West Continent City a week ago and started filming.

But because she was delayed by Song Chi’s matters, she had missed out.

Xu Xingguang secretly arrived in West Continent City and took a cab to the star-rated hotel rented by the crew.

Upon arriving at the hotel, she called the director to inform them that she had reached West Continent City.

Learning that the head scriptwriter had finally arrived, the director gave the entire crew a day off and led them back to the city of West Continent City for a welcome dinner for Xu Xingguang.

During the feast, everyone toasted and chatted, thoroughly enjoying themselves.

After dinner, the crew members returned to the hotel together.

To cut costs, the crew provided suites only for the main actors. Most of the other actors shared a room between two, while the assistants stayed three to a room.

The male lead, Fang Jinsu, was a die-hard mahjong addict, always wanting to play whenever he had the chance.

There was a typhoon passing through West Continent City tomorrow, so for safety reasons, the crew decided to take a day off.

Thinking there was no need to rush work early tomorrow, Fang Jinsu’s mahjong addiction surfaced again, so he called out for players in the WeChat group.

The director said: [You all play, the storyboard writer and I have to work overtime.]

Cheng Xizhou then said: [Brother Fang, count me in.]

Other junior actors also eagerly volunteered.

Xu Xingguang suddenly chimed in, asking: [Playing mahjong, huh? Mind if I join?]

Seeing Teacher Xu volunteer to join, none of the junior actors dared to make a sound.

Fang Jinsu, who had been ignoring those junior actors, quickly replied to Xu Xingguang: [Teacher Xu, come on over, we’re waiting for you in room 2202.]

The hotel suites were concentrated on the 22nd and 23rd floors. Xu Xingguang and Cheng Xizhou stayed on the 23rd floor, while Fang Jinsu, the director, and several other male actors of high status stayed on the 22nd floor.

Xu Xingguang held her phone, opened her room door, and ran into Cheng Xizhou, who was also ready to go downstairs to play cards.
